Interface EdgeIndexTaskFactory

    • Method Detail

      • createAddDocumentTask

        com.atlassian.fugue.Maybe<EdgeIndexTask> createAddDocumentTask​(com.atlassian.confluence.plugins.edgeindex.IndexableEdge edge)
      • createDeleteDocumentTask

        com.atlassian.fugue.Maybe<EdgeIndexTask> createDeleteDocumentTask​(Edge edge)
      • createDeleteDocumentTask

        EdgeIndexTask createDeleteDocumentTask​(com.atlassian.confluence.plugins.edgeindex.IndexableEdge edge)
      • createDeleteEdgeTargetingDocumentTask

        EdgeIndexTask createDeleteEdgeTargetingDocumentTask​(Edge edge)
      • createDeleteEdgeTargetingDocumentTask

        EdgeIndexTask createDeleteEdgeTargetingDocumentTask​(com.atlassian.confluence.plugins.edgeindex.IndexableEdge edge)
      • createDeleteEdgeTargetingDocumentTask

        EdgeIndexTask createDeleteEdgeTargetingDocumentTask​(String targetId)
      • createReIndexPermissionsTask

        EdgeIndexTask createReIndexPermissionsTask​(com.atlassian.confluence.plugins.edgeindex.IndexableEdge edge)
      • createDeleteEdgeByTargetIdAndUserTask

        EdgeIndexTask createDeleteEdgeByTargetIdAndUserTask​(Edge edge)
      • createDeleteEdgeByTargetIdAndUserTask

        EdgeIndexTask createDeleteEdgeByTargetIdAndUserTask​(com.atlassian.confluence.plugins.edgeindex.IndexableEdge edge)